MCP Database Server

This MCP (Model Context Protocol) server provides database access capabilities to Claude, supporting SQLite, SQL Server, PostgreSQL, and MySQL databases.

Installation

1. Clone the repository:

code
git clone https://github.com/executeautomation/database-server.git
cd database-server

2. Install dependencies:

code
npm install

3. Build the project:

code
npm run build

Usage

SQLite Database

To use with an SQLite database:

code
node dist/src/index.js /path/to/your/database.db

SQL Server Database

To use with a SQL Server database:

code
node dist/src/index.js --sqlserver --server  --database  [--user  --password ]

Required parameters:

  • `--server`: SQL Server host name or IP address
  • `--database`: Name of the database

Optional parameters:

  • `--user`: Username for SQL Server authentication (if not provided, Windows Authentication will be used)
  • `--password`: Password for SQL Server authentication
  • `--port`: Port number (default: 1433)

PostgreSQL Database

To use with a PostgreSQL database:

code
node dist/src/index.js --postgresql --host  --database  [--user  --password ]

Required parameters:

  • `--host`: PostgreSQL host name or IP address
  • `--database`: Name of the database

Optional parameters:

  • `--user`: Username for PostgreSQL authentication
  • `--password`: Password for PostgreSQL authentication
  • `--port`: Port number (default: 5432)
  • `--ssl`: Enable SSL connection (true/false)
  • `--connection-timeout`: Connection timeout in milliseconds (default: 30000)

MySQL Database

To use with a MySQL database:

code
node dist/src/index.js --mysql --host  --database  --port  [--user  --password ]

Required parameters:

  • `--host`: MySQL host name or IP address
  • `--database`: Name of the database
  • `--port`: Port number (default: 3306)

Optional parameters:

  • `--user`: Username for MySQL authentication
  • `--password`: Password for MySQL authentication
  • `--ssl`: Enable SSL connection (true/false or object)
  • `--connection-timeout`: Connection timeout in milliseconds (default: 30000)

Configuring Claude Desktop

Direct Usage Configuration

If you installed the package globally, configure Claude Desktop with:

json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"sqlite":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": [
        "-y",
        "@executeautomation/database-server",
        "/path/to/your/database.db"
      ]
    },
    "sqlserver":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": [
        "-y",
        "@executeautomation/database-server",
        "--sqlserver",
        "--server", "your-server-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    },
    "postgresql":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": [
        "-y",
        "@executeautomation/database-server",
        "--postgresql",
        "--host", "your-host-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    },
    "mysql":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": [
        "-y",
        "@executeautomation/database-server",
        "--mysql",
        "--host", "your-host-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--port", "3306",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    }
  }
}

Local Development Configuration

For local development, configure Claude Desktop to use your locally built version:

json
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"sqlite": {
      "command": "node",
      "args": [
        "/absolute/path/to/mcp-database-server/dist/src/index.js", 
        "/path/to/your/database.db"
      ]
    },
    "sqlserver": {
      "command": "node",
      "args": [
        "/absolute/path/to/mcp-database-server/dist/src/index.js",
        "--sqlserver",
        "--server", "your-server-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    },
    "postgresql": {
      "command": "node",
      "args": [
        "/absolute/path/to/mcp-database-server/dist/src/index.js",
        "--postgresql",
        "--host", "your-host-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    },
    "mysql": {
      "command": "node",
      "args": [
        "/absolute/path/to/mcp-database-server/dist/src/index.js",
        "--mysql",
        "--host", "your-host-name",
        "--database", "your-database-name",
        "--port", "3306",
        "--user", "your-username",
        "--password", "your-password"
      ]
    }
  }
}

The Claude Desktop configuration file is typically located at:

  • macOS: `~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json`
  • Windows: `%APPDATA%\Claude\claude_desktop_config.json`
  • Linux: `~/.config/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json`

Available Database Tools

The MCP Database Server provides the following tools that Claude can use:

ToolDescriptionRequired Parameters
`read_query`Execute SELECT queries to read data`query`: SQL SELECT statement
`write_query`Execute INSERT, UPDATE, or DELETE queries`query`: SQL modification statement
`create_table`Create new tables in the database`query`: CREATE TABLE statement
`alter_table`Modify existing table schema`query`: ALTER TABLE statement
`drop_table`Remove a table from the database`table_name`: Name of table`confirm`: Safety flag (must be true)
`list_tables`Get a list of all tablesNone
`describe_table`View schema information for a table`table_name`: Name of table
`export_query`Export query results as CSV/JSON`query`: SQL SELECT statement`format`: "csv" or "json"
`append_insight`Add a business insight to memo`insight`: Text of insight
`list_insights`List all business insightsNone

Development

To run the server in development mode:

code
npm run dev

To watch for changes during development:

code
npm run watch

Requirements

  • Node.js 18+
  • For SQL Server connectivity: SQL Server 2012 or later
  • For PostgreSQL connectivity: PostgreSQL 9.5 or later
